Release note for the Ovenquill recipe-scaling calculator, v3.2. This build fixes the fractional-unit rounding flaw that could understate allergen quantities when scaling below one serving, and adds input sanitization on the custom-unit field flagged in last month's review. No schema changes; quotas and auth paths are untouched. Please confirm the sanitization coverage during sign-off. The candidate build is identified by the token that follows.

session token of fawig-kafof = htk31_63a668983e268845346280b60eb6d9b

## Tuning

The receipt mailer (Almsgate) batches donation receipts and sends through the Thornquay relay. On-call: if the queue backs up, resist the urge to crank batch size — the relay rate-limits per connection, and bigger batches just mean bigger retries. Scale worker count first, then shorten the flush interval. Dedupe window must stay longer than the retry horizon or donors get duplicate receipts, which generates tickets. All knobs live in one place and are read at worker start. Current production values follow.

tuning table, kajop-yafof:
QUOTAS = {
    "wenath": 10,
    "ulaael": 5,
}

**Action Item AR-7: Customer record deduplication**

During the Meridell billing incident, duplicate customer records caused notifications to reach stale addresses. We will merge duplicates using the new matching service, with manual review for low-confidence pairs. Merge operations are logged immutably and require two-person approval, addressing the audit concern raised last quarter. The merge criteria, approval workflow, and retention notes are documented on the internal page below.

operations page: https://confluence.zemvarlabs.internal/projects/display/browse/display/8963